# Environment Variables — Ladlefactor

The Ladlefactor recipe-scaling calculator reads its configuration entirely from the environment at boot. Standard variables cover the ingredient database host, the unit-conversion cache TTL, and the rounding mode for scaled quantities. Most values are non-sensitive and live in the shared config repo. The exception is the token used to authenticate against the Spoonmetric nutrition service; it must be set locally on each host. In the service's env file, add the line that sets it:

secret setting of fawig-tawip: RELAY_SECRET3=e04

## Break-Glass Access — SpokeShift Rebalancer

Plugin authors for SpokeShift, Pedalport's bike-share rebalancing tool, normally use scoped tokens. If the token broker is down and a dock-overflow job must run, break-glass access applies. Use it only when rebalancing is blocked citywide and note the incident in the plugin log. The recovery passphrase for the break-glass vault is below.

unlock words, bawef-kahap: sorax-sorir-quenys-aldok

## Deployment

The Spokewise rebalancing tool runs as a single container behind the Kestrelgate proxy. New team members should deploy to the staging ring first and confirm that station inventory forecasts for the Dunmere pilot zone look sane before promoting. Rollbacks are one command; never edit a live container. On first boot, the service reads its settings, which are listed below.

service settings:
[druix]
host = druix.zemvargrid.example
user = druix_svc
database = druix_prod

Welcome to the Lumivale consent team. The Banneret rollout proceeds region by region, and each phase requires sign-off from both legal review and the Glassport analytics group before the banner variant goes live. Please read the phased rollout matrix carefully; misconfigured consent states can suppress telemetry for an entire market, and recovering that data is not possible. Before you touch the rollout console, you must enroll your workstation in the Banneret vault. To complete enrollment, enter the recovery passphrase exactly as shown below.

unlock words, fawig-bagef: olidor-holir-istox-holath-tamys-quenion-giliel